![]() Download the extensionĭownload the extension from the Visual Studio Code Marketplace. Working with Python in Visual Studio Code, using the Microsoft Python extension, is simple, fun, and productive. Validate your GitLab CI/CD configuration.Īnd paste snippets to, and from, your editor.Merge requests directly from Visual Studio Code. You can decrease context switching andĭo more day-to-day tasks in Visual Studio Code, such as:įrom the Visual Studio Code command palette. Integrates GitLab with Visual Studio Code. Related topics GitLab Workflow extension for VS Code.Want to learn more about building secure Node.js applications? Check out these other posts! Learn More about Building Secure Node.js Apps in Visual Studio Code Better Comments - This extension helps you create more “human-friendly” comments by adding highlights to different types of comments.Rest Client - Make HTTP requests directly from your editor and view the responses in a separate window.Encode Decode - Adds commands to quickly convert text to and from various formats, such as Base64, HTML entities, and JSON byte arrays.Copy GitHub deep links - Create s and HEAD links from within the editor. There are many updates in this version that we hope you'll like, some of the key highlights include: Accessibility improvements - New keyboard shortcuts for hovers, notifications, and Sticky Scroll. These extensions didn’t make the top 10 list, but are still useful in some scenarios for Node.js developers! Welcome to the March 2023 release of Visual Studio Code. ![]() Honorable Mention VS Code Extensions for Node.js ![]() Being able to quickly distinguish different files in project can be a great time saver! The Material Icon Theme adds a ton of icons to VS Code for different file types. The Markdownlint extension can help you make sure your markdown syntax is in good form! Once you have learned the basics of Visual Studio Code Extension API in the Hello World sample, its time to build some real-world extensions. I prefer to write README’s and other documentation in markdown format. Good code and good documentation go hand-in-hand. The Path Intellisense extension adds autocomplete support for file paths and names, reducing typing as well as the introduction of bugs related to wrong paths. The DotENV extension for VS Code adds convenient syntax highlighting when editing a. And, one of the most popular modules for managing environment variables is dotenv. It’s quite common to configure Node.js applications using environment variables. For other file types, such as JavaScript, Vue, and JSX, Auto Close Tag will save you some typing! More recent versions of VS Code automatically create closing tags when you are working in an HTML or XML file. One place for all extensions for Visual Studio, Azure DevOps Services, Azure DevOps Server and Visual Studio Code. Another great feature is there are dictionaries available for Spanish, French, German, Russian, and a number of other languages. Well, those days are over with Code Spell Checker! One nice thing is the extension understands camelCase, PascalCase, snake_case, and more. Misspelled code, as long as it’s consistently misspelled, works fine, but mistakes can still be frustrating or embarrassing. I don’t know about you, but it really bugs me when I discover I’ve misspelled function names, variables, comments, or anything else in my code. When I initialize a new Node.js project folder, the first thing I install from the terminal is ESLint. The npm Intellisense extension introduces autocomplete behavior when you use require() to import modules into your code. The npm extension provides two features: running npm scripts defined in the package.json in the editor and validating the packages listed in the package.json. Bracket Pair Colorizer 2 colorizes matching brackets, making it easier to visually see which opening and closing brackets, braces, or parentheses belong to each other. Unfortunately, sometimes it is unavoidable. I try to keep my code as simple as possible and not nest too many things. Here are my top picks for Visual Studio Code extensions for Node.js developers. Another way is to read personal opinion posts like this one. One way is to look at an extensions average rating and the number of downloads to gauge its popularity. These tools could include auto-complete plugins for multiple languages, some specific theme, or plugins that just help you write better code (or write your code for you in some sense). However, there are thousands of extensions available! How do you know which ones are good to use? What Are VS Code Extensions In the context of this article, extensions are tools that you can install in your IDE to help make your workflow better. The primary reasons I use VS Code are its great support for debugging JavaScript and Node.js code, and how easy it is to customize with free extensions available in Visual Studio Marketplace. ![]() According to the 2019 Stack Overflow Developer Survey, VS Code is dominating. I am amazed at the adoption of Visual Studio Code by developers from all platforms and languages. ![]()
0 Comments
|
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|